Cadiz is a natural resources development company. Co.'s business is to acquire and develop land with water resources for various uses, including groundwater supply, groundwater storage and agriculture. Co.'s portfolio of land and water resource assets is located in proximity to the Colorado River and the Colorado River Aqueduct, the principal source of imported water for Southern California, and provides Co. with the opportunity to participate in a variety of water supply, water storage, and conservation programs with public water agencies and other partners.
